EMG pots question
 
I'm doing a build where I will be using an EMG P and 35DC. I will only use the passive tone but here's my problem.

I want to use a blend knob. Does EMG sell their blend knob by itself?

This build requires the use of the old school speed knobs, thus I would need split shaft knobs. Can I use any 25k split shaft pots for EMG's?

Does EMG make split shaft blend pots?

Smilodon 11-17-2012 01:59 PM

Emg do sell the ABC and ABCX which are active blend controls. I think they come with split shaft pots.

Yes, you can use any 25K pots. (Just make sure you get the correct type taper.)

Not sure if they make blend pots (passive) with split shaft. I have one here, but that one is solid shaft.

bassgod76 11-26-2012 08:42 AM

Just to follow up, EMG basically sells kits for this. They make metric split shaft pots for speed knobs. The best part is that they make them as a solderless kit.

http://www.emgpickups.com/products/category/231/101

You can also buy their active balance or "ABC" in split shaft as well.
http://www.emgpickups.com/products/index/328/250/101

They even sell solderless pots in split or solid shaft separately.
